Output 8cf683060b0187581334dc7a7d5f7ec548da35cb1bc0feadaf738d66e546aecb:37

value
190960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19436509a43360ff28f56e6d4ba02742d8ab2eaa OP_EQUAL
address
33zbZ1BEkaGDWv8DNTiaPYCdM9DYXqRSUq
transaction
8cf683060b0187581334dc7a7d5f7ec548da35cb1bc0feadaf738d66e546aecb
spent
true